Output efedc9dc8b4e2bb89a858049b30ec3df92c7140f506a7fa5e69d1d18de77513a:1

value
40136
script pubkey
OP_0 OP_PUSHBYTES_20 47dd355957315731b0f029933964ea8ab2c6e6f0
address
bc1qglwn2k2hx9tnrv8s9xfnje8232evdehsac2qyg
transaction
efedc9dc8b4e2bb89a858049b30ec3df92c7140f506a7fa5e69d1d18de77513a
confirmations
154
spent
true